Riders move RB AJ Ouellette to six-game injured list

Bailey McLean/CFL.ca

TORONTO — The Saskatchewan Roughriders appear to be without their star running back on a long-term basis. The team has moved AJ Ouellette to the six-game injured list. The move was included when the team released its depth chart on Wednesday.

Fans in Toronto were eager to see the former Argonaut in the lineup this week, before the team ruled him out of Thursday’s game in its final injury report on Tuesday. Ouellette is dealing with a hip injury.

Frankie Hickson will get the start at running back in place of Ouellette. The five-foot-eight, 200-pound running back has seen action in four games this season, tallying 235 yards and a touchdown on 41 carries.

This is the second time the 29-year-old has had to sit on the sidelines after missing three games earlier this season with injury as well. In the seven games he’s suited up for, Ouellette has rushed 114 times for 466 yards and three touchdowns on the ground averaging 4.1 yards per carry. He’s also added 14 catches for 140 yards through the air.

There is some good news on the injury front for the Riders. Kian Schaffer-Baker is set to return from injury. The National receiver hasn’t seen action since Week 7 against Winnipeg.

The Riders look to get their first win since Week 7 when they travel East to take on the Argos. Kickoff is set for 7:30 p.m. ET.
